By The Book: How to Take Care of MY Kids {Giveaway}

I have a confession to make...........

I'm a detail FREAK! Ok, I guess that REALLY means I'm a CONTROL FREAK. I like things done a specific way, and I'm NOT afraid to tell you how to do it! LOL

So when Karen Berg, co-author of By The Book: How To Take Care of MY Kids, asked me if I would like to review her book - I knew the second I read the title that I would LOVE it!

As a mom, how many times have you grabbed a piece of paper and jotted down some info to leave with a caregiver? whether it be a sitter, grandparents, daycare or even Dad? A quick list of how to reach you, emergency numbers, and maybe a few quick notes of "dos and dont's". Only to leave and think of several things your forgot, or worse yet, can't find the piece of paper the next time you need to leave your child/children in someone's care.

Now, how would you like to have all of that and more in an organized reference guide that provides you one place where you can write down all of the information about your child so your care-giver (or even husband) can easily look up the answers?

By The Book -How to Take Care of MY Kids by Melissa Bishop and Karen Berg is just the thing ALL MOMS NEED! This book is actually a neatly organized binder with pages you can fill with information about caring for your children. It’s divided into sections that deal with basics, daily/weekly routines, medical info, discipline tools, school information, etc. Each section deals with different aspects of childcare like nap time routines, how to feed the fish, and what things are allowed. Some sections are helpful to the four hour babysitter while others apply to the full-time nanny. See just how much is in this book by taking a look inside the book here!

This book is fully customizable. There are extra pages in the book and replacement pages can be downloaded as your family grows and changes. There is even useful information on finding a nanny, nanny interviews, a babysitter questionaire and even contracts.
